Anarchy in the Philippines
A short documentary exploring the war on drugs in the Philippines through the eyes of young rebel punks - an underground community living on the outskirts of a society where looking different is a courageous act.
2018-04-11 | 9 minutes
Plot Summary
An intimate journey into the heart of the small but powerful DIY punk movement in modern-day Philippines. They hitchhike, beg for food, screen print bootleg band t-shirts, and help vulnerable members of their community. But President Duterte's violent 'War on Drugs' makes a punk lifestyle an incredibly dangerous choice.
